What's the average cost to build a basic indoor basketball gym?

The average cost to build a basic indoor basketball gym ranges from $150,000 to $450,000, but this is a broad estimate. The final price depends heavily on several factors, including the size of the gym, the quality of materials used, the location, and any additional features you incorporate, such as locker rooms, specialized flooring, or climate control systems.

The most significant cost drivers are the building's structure and its foundation. A pre-engineered metal building is a common and cost-effective option for the shell, but the price will still fluctuate depending on the size and complexity of the design. Concrete foundations are essential for stability and are another considerable expense, especially if the ground requires extensive preparation. Interior elements like basketball hoops, flooring, lighting, and wall padding also contribute significantly to the overall cost. Opting for higher-end materials, such as professional-grade hardwood flooring versus synthetic options, will substantially increase the price. Location plays a crucial role as labor costs and material prices can vary widely from region to region. Securing necessary permits and complying with local building codes also adds to the expense. Furthermore, don't forget to factor in ongoing operating costs like electricity, maintenance, and insurance when planning your budget. Thoughtful planning and material selection can help control expenses and deliver a functional and enjoyable basketball gym within a reasonable budget.

How does location affect the price of building a basketball gym?

Location significantly impacts the cost of building a basketball gym due to variations in land prices, labor costs, material transportation expenses, permitting fees, and local regulations. Areas with high land values and stringent building codes will invariably lead to higher construction costs compared to regions with cheaper land and more relaxed regulations.

The most obvious factor is the price of land. Building in a densely populated urban area or a desirable suburban location will drastically increase the overall project cost due to the premium placed on available land. Conversely, building in a rural area will likely result in lower land acquisition costs. However, rural locations can present their own challenges. Transportation costs for materials may increase significantly if the site is far from suppliers. Furthermore, the availability of skilled labor may be limited, potentially driving up labor expenses or requiring the contractor to bring in workers from elsewhere, adding to travel and accommodation costs. Local building codes and permitting requirements also play a critical role. Some municipalities have stricter regulations regarding environmental impact, zoning, and construction methods. Complying with these regulations can add considerable expense to the project in the form of specialized materials, additional inspections, and delays in the construction schedule. For instance, areas prone to earthquakes or hurricanes may require more robust structural designs, leading to higher material and labor costs. The complexity of obtaining necessary permits can also vary greatly by location, impacting the project timeline and overall budget.

What are the cost differences between a pre-engineered vs custom basketball gym?

The primary cost difference between pre-engineered and custom basketball gyms lies in design, materials, and construction. Pre-engineered gyms, utilizing standardized designs and bulk-purchased materials, generally offer significant cost savings compared to custom-designed gyms, which involve unique architectural plans, specialized materials, and potentially longer, more complex construction processes.

Pre-engineered basketball gyms benefit from economies of scale. The standardized designs and materials allow manufacturers to produce them in large quantities, reducing material costs and streamlining the construction process. Labor costs are also often lower due to the simplified and predictable nature of assembly. A custom gym, conversely, requires extensive architectural planning and engineering, which adds substantial upfront costs. Unique design features, specialized flooring, custom lighting, and specific branding elements all contribute to increased material and labor expenses. The longer construction timeline typical of custom projects also leads to higher labor costs and potential delays that can further inflate the budget. Beyond the initial construction cost, consider long-term expenses. While pre-engineered gyms are cost-effective to build, their standardized design may not perfectly suit specific needs, potentially leading to later modifications. Custom gyms, designed specifically for the intended use, may offer better energy efficiency or require less maintenance in the long run, offsetting some of the higher initial costs.

Are there ways to cut costs when building a basketball gym without sacrificing quality?

Yes, there are definitely ways to cut costs when building a basketball gym without completely sacrificing quality, primarily by focusing on strategic material choices, efficient design, and smart sourcing.

To achieve cost savings without compromising the core functionality and longevity of the gym, consider value engineering throughout the design phase. For example, opting for pre-engineered metal buildings over custom-designed structures can significantly reduce construction time and material costs. Instead of expensive hardwood flooring throughout the entire gym, explore using high-quality synthetic sports flooring in non-play areas like hallways or locker rooms. Similarly, opting for durable and energy-efficient LED lighting solutions over traditional lighting not only lowers initial costs through rebates but also reduces long-term energy expenses. Another critical area for cost optimization is in sourcing materials and labor. Obtain multiple quotes from different suppliers and contractors to ensure you are getting the best possible price. Consider purchasing materials in bulk or utilizing local suppliers to reduce transportation costs. Explore the possibility of phasing the project, prioritizing the essential elements like the court, baskets, and basic amenities first, and then adding optional features like bleachers or specialized training equipment later as budget allows. Thorough planning, careful material selection, and competitive bidding are key to building a functional and safe basketball gym without breaking the bank.

What permits and fees are typically involved in building a basketball gym, and how much do they add to the total cost?

Building a basketball gym involves a range of permits and fees, including building permits, electrical permits, plumbing permits, mechanical permits (HVAC), zoning permits, and potentially environmental permits. These costs can add anywhere from 1% to 15% to the overall project budget, depending on the complexity of the project, location, and local regulations.

Permit requirements ensure that the construction adheres to local building codes, safety regulations, and zoning ordinances. Building permits are the most crucial, covering the structural integrity and overall safety of the gymnasium. Electrical, plumbing, and mechanical permits ensure that these systems are installed correctly and safely. Zoning permits verify that the gym complies with land-use regulations, including setbacks, height restrictions, and parking requirements. Environmental permits might be necessary if the project impacts wetlands, endangered species habitats, or air and water quality. The cost of permits and fees can vary significantly based on location. Metropolitan areas and jurisdictions with stricter regulations tend to have higher fees. The size and complexity of the gymnasium also influence the cost; larger and more complex projects require more extensive reviews and inspections, leading to higher fees. To get an accurate estimate, it is essential to consult with local building officials or a qualified contractor who can navigate the permitting process and provide specific cost estimates for your project. Ignoring permit requirements can lead to costly delays, fines, and even legal issues.

How much does ongoing maintenance contribute to the overall cost of a basketball gym over its lifespan?

Ongoing maintenance can contribute significantly to the overall cost of a basketball gym over its lifespan, often reaching 25-75% of the initial construction cost. This percentage varies widely based on factors like the quality of initial construction, the intensity of usage, the climate, and the level of maintenance performed.

The total cost of owning a basketball gym isn't just the upfront price of building it. Regular upkeep is essential to preserve the facility's structural integrity, ensure player safety, and maintain a positive user experience. Maintenance includes everything from routine cleaning and floor refinishing to repairing or replacing equipment, HVAC systems, and roofing. Neglecting these tasks leads to accelerated deterioration, requiring more extensive and expensive repairs down the line. A well-maintained gym will not only last longer but also be more appealing to users, potentially increasing revenue if it's a for-profit operation. The lifespan of the gym itself greatly impacts the total maintenance expenditure. A gym designed and built with high-quality, durable materials will generally require less maintenance over its lifetime compared to one constructed with cheaper alternatives. Similarly, a gym heavily used by multiple teams and leagues will naturally experience more wear and tear, necessitating more frequent maintenance. Budgeting proactively for these ongoing costs and establishing a preventative maintenance plan is crucial for long-term financial sustainability. A preventative approach, like regular inspections and timely repairs, is almost always more cost-effective than reactive maintenance, which addresses problems only after they become severe.

Does adding features like locker rooms, scoreboards, or specialized flooring significantly increase the gym's building cost?

Yes, adding features like locker rooms, scoreboards, and specialized flooring can significantly increase the overall building cost of a basketball gym. Each of these elements involves additional materials, labor, and potentially increased permitting fees, contributing substantially to the final project price tag.

The impact on cost varies depending on the quality and complexity of the added features. Basic locker rooms with simple benches and showers will cost less than high-end facilities with individual lockers, private changing areas, and advanced ventilation systems. Similarly, a basic scoreboard is much cheaper than a large, interactive LED video display. The choice of flooring also plays a major role. While a basic concrete slab might suffice for some recreational uses, a high-performance sprung wood floor designed for competitive basketball is significantly more expensive, demanding specialized installation. Beyond the direct costs of materials and labor, consider the indirect costs. Larger locker rooms require a bigger building footprint, increasing foundation, roofing, and wall expenses. Advanced scoreboards often need specific electrical wiring and support structures. Furthermore, specialized flooring installations necessitate experienced contractors, potentially raising labor costs. Careful planning and value engineering are crucial to managing these added costs while still achieving the desired functionality and aesthetics for the basketball gym.
